A complete rebuild — not a patch job.

Cleanup work done right takes more than running a few reports. Here's what we actually do.

  1. L. 01Diagnostic of your existing books, software, and chart of accounts
  2. L. 02Full reconciliation of every bank, credit card, and merchant account
  3. L. 03Recategorization to a consistent, CPA-ready structure
  4. L. 04Identification of duplicates, missing entries, and posting errors
  5. L. 05Corrected opening balances and rebuilt retained earnings
  6. L. 06Vendor and customer record cleanup
  7. L. 071099 contractor verification and tracking
  8. L. 08Tax-ready financial statements for the cleaned period
  9. L. 09A handoff document your CPA can actually use

When to call us

If any of this sounds familiar, it's time.

01

"I haven't reconciled in months."

Your bank feed has been pulling in transactions, but no one's matched them, categorized them, or checked them.

02

"My CPA needs everything fast."

Tax season is here and your books aren't ready. We can have you handoff-ready in weeks, not months.

03

"I switched bookkeepers and it's a mess."

Inherited books often have inconsistent categorization, half-finished reconciliations, and balance-sheet ghosts.

04

"The numbers don't match reality."

Your P&L shows numbers you can't explain. Often that's a categorization issue we can untangle.

05

"I'm applying for financing."

Lenders want clean financials. We get your books to bank-ready, audit-ready, investor-ready condition.

06

"I'm preparing to sell."

A buyer will scrutinize 2–3 years of books. Clean, consistent records add real dollars to your sale price.
